## About Abaqus
The Abaqus Unified FEA product suite offers powerful and complete solutions for both routine and sophisticated engineering problems covering a vast spectrum of industrial applications.

  ### 3. Best Finite Element Method

**Rating:** 4.0/5.0 stars

**Reviewed by:** Verified User in Mechanical or Industrial Engineering | Mid-Market (51-1000 emp.)

**Reviewed Date:** November 24, 2018

**What do you like best about Abaqus?**

Abaqus is the one of the most efficient and accurate finite element analysis software to mesh complex structures into smaller and simpler samples and the stress analysis can be found for each concentrated parts of the structure. It is best in ways of calculating the element parts where each component can be morphed if the analysis report do not meet the design criteria.

**What do you dislike about Abaqus?**

The only downside is it's limitations to design in the software, not even small component change is not so easy to alter. We need to get back to the design software Catia to make changes as per the analysis report.Morphing of the element cannot be done independent of the entire component or part.

**Recommendations to others considering Abaqus:**

For any FEM related solutions I would just Abaqus over anyother software in the market.

**What problems is Abaqus solving and how is that benefiting you?**

We manufacture components and parts made of metals used in trucks to aircrafts. Products ranging from a truck bumper to a cargo joint holders used in aircrafts. We analyse those parts using abaqus to define and standardize the strengths and limitations of the product.
